You can configure it from Windows Security > Virus & threat protection > Virus & threat protection settings > Manage settings > Turn On/Off Tamper Protection.
To configure with registry, go to H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ows Defender\Features.
Take ownership of Features key first.
Create/set TamperProtection DWORD to 0 to disable Tamper Protection or 5 to enable Tamper Protection.

5 means that Tamper Protection is enabled.
4 means that Tamper Protection is disabled.

You could change the tamper protection setting as below:
In the search box on the taskbar, type Windows Security and then select Windows Security in the list of results.
In Windows Security, select Virus & threat protection and then under Virus & threat protection settings, select Manage settings.
Change the Tamper Protection setting to On or Off.
Note: Tamper Protection is turned on by default. If you turn off Tamper Protection, you will see a yellow warning in the Windows Security app under Virus & threat protection.
Also, If the Tamper Protection setting is On, you won't be able to turn off the Microsoft Defender Antivirus service by using the DisableAntiSpyware group policy key.
